Transaction 6693bf42c970e8bd4fcbc1705af7b77f8694ff9569528d700dc030d67bcc7eee

1 Input
2 Outputs
  • 6693bf42c970e8bd4fcbc1705af7b77f8694ff9569528d700dc030d67bcc7eee:0
  • value  157300
    address  3DD9xURaRGtJoErywXzbsThydQC4ye4HUs
  • 6693bf42c970e8bd4fcbc1705af7b77f8694ff9569528d700dc030d67bcc7eee:1
  • value  71252822
    address  3QhU1oH7ERXMn3W348LE6q2Hpo9mmoXq5F